State Owned mobile telephone network operator NetOne's former agent Zelco Cellular (Pvt) Ltd has resolved to go for voluntary liquidation after succumbing to a myriad of operational challenges.
According to a November 30 Government Gazette, the Zelco board of directors made a special resolution to liquidate the company after considering that it was no longer trading owing to working capital constraints and because there were no prospects of the shareholder injecting further funding.
